4. Data Collection & Privacy

The App collects persistent data from Apple sign-in, including first and last names and email addresses. User interactions with the AI are stored on-device, and users have the ability to delete/undelete these interactions. Data transits to our server and then to OpenAI and Google APIs for processing. Interaction logs are retained on our server for debugging and accounting for up to 90 days, after which raw data is deleted. Anonymized usage data is extracted for cost analysis. The App accesses device location solely to provide nearby points of interest.
